Thy goodly gifts are unceasingly showered upon such as cherish Thy love
and the wondrous tokens of Thy heavenly bounties are amply bestowed on
those who recognize Thy divine Unity. We commit unto Thy care whatsoever
Thou hast destined for us, and implore Thee to grant us all the good that
Thy knowledge embraceth.
Protect me, O my Lord, from every evil that Thine omniscience perceiveth,
inasmuch as there is no power nor strength but in Thee, no triumph is
forthcoming save from Thy presence, and it is Thine alone to command.
Whatever God hath willed hath been, and that which He hath not willed
shall not be.
There is no power nor strength except in God, the Most Exalted, the Most
Mighty.

O Lord! Enable all the peoples of the earth to gain admittance into the
Paradise of Thy Faith, so that no created being may remain beyond the
bounds of Thy good-pleasure.
From time immemorial Thou hast been potent to do what pleaseth Thee and
transcendent above whatsoever Thou desirest.

Vouchsafe unto me, O my God, the full measure of Thy love and Thy
good-pleasure, and through the attractions of Thy resplendent light
enrapture our hearts, O Thou Who art the Supreme Evidence and the
All-Glorified. Send down upon me, as a token of Thy grace, Thy vitalizing
breezes, throughout the day-time and in the night season, O Lord of
bounty.
No deed have I done, O my God, to merit beholding Thy face, and I know of
a certainty that were I to live as long as the world lasts I would fail to
accomplish any deed such as to deserve this favour, inasmuch as the
station of a servant shall ever fall short of access to Thy holy
precincts, unless Thy bounty should reach me and Thy tender mercy pervade
me and Thy loving-kindness encompass me.
All praise be unto Thee, O Thou besides Whom there is none other God.
Graciously enable me to ascend unto Thee, to be granted the honour of
dwelling in Thy nearness and to have communion with Thee alone. No God is
there but Thee.
Indeed shouldst Thou desire to confer blessing upon a servant Thou wouldst
blot out from the realm of his heart every mention or disposition except
Thine Own mention; and shouldst Thou ordain evil for a servant by reason
of that which his hands have unjustly wrought before Thy face, Thou
wouldst test him with the benefits of this world and of the next that he
might become preoccupied therewith and forget Thy remembrance.
